About the role

Education: Bachelor's degree. Tasks: Monitor instruments on one or more chemical formulation units. Clean and maintain work space. Measure, weigh and load chemical ingredients following formulation cards. Record production information. Start up, shut down and troubleshoot equipment. Take samples. Perform routine chemical and physical tests of products. Operate equipment from a control room or from control consoles located near the production units. Adjust processing machines and equipment. Monitor reaction processes and transfers of products in conformance with safety procedures. Certificates, licences, memberships, and courses : Workplace Hazardous Materials Information System (WHMIS) Certificate. Work conditions and physical capabilities: Repetitive tasks. Physically demanding. Attention to detail. Screening questions: Do you have experience working in this field?. Experience: 3 years to less than 5 years.
